A mere 25 km northeast of Edmonton lies the city of Fort Saskatchewan.
Stretching along the banks of the North Saskatchewan River, Fort Saskatchewan covers an area of over 48 square kilometres.
Fort Saskatchewan borders both Strathcona County and Sturgeon County. Residents are proud of our riverside city and its heritage.
Fort Saskatchewan's rich history dates back over 130 years.
In 1875, the Mounted Police opened a fort for canoe building along the North Saskatchewan River, and the fort slowly grew until 1905 when it received a population boost, thanks to the Canadian Northern Railway.
